How to convert this string to a numeric value?

abutler1
New Member

I've created a new field, however, it's appearing as a string instead of a value. I've used the regular expression to extract from the following data:

(?=[^T]*(?:Transfer complete.|T.*Transfer complete.))^[^\.\n]*\.\s+(?P\d+,\d+)

Transfer complete. 1,011 bytes transferred

Therefore building a result of 1,011, however, this is considered a string rather than a numeric value. How can I convert this to treat the result as a numeric value?

0 Karma
1 Solution

sundareshr
Legend

Like this

| gentimes start=-1 | eval x="Transfer complete. 1,011 bytes transferred" | rex field=x "complete\.\s?(?<b>[^\s]+)" | table b | convert num(b) as bn

sundareshr
Legend

As long as the bytes is has complete. before it, this regex will capture all combinations. So you search will look like this

... | rex field=x "complete\.\s?(?<bytes>[^\s]+)\sbytes" | convert num(bytes) as bytes
